  • This video describes my first experience riding a snowmobile. A friend of mine invited me to ride along with him near Cameron Pass, CO to the Long Draw Reservoir to do a bit of riding and some ice fishing.
    I absolutely loved it!! Being able to access the backcountry in snowmobiles and viewing this amazing landscape was breathtaking. It was about a 45-minute ride from the trailhead to the Long Draw Reservoir. There were stunning views, fun twists and turns, cruising up and down hills and finally ending up at the reservoir to do some ice fishing.
    We were not able to catch any fish, which is not unusual for me. I like to fish but am not very good at. I just like being in the outdoors and the relaxing nature of fishing. And I could not complain with the scenery as we were fishing. Again, it was beautiful! The weather was fantastic, and we just enjoyed the day out on the water.
    I also had a little fun with my drone and catching some footage of my friend on his snowmobile and cruising around the reservoir. We had such a good time and hope to do it again before Spring fully hits the higher elevations here in Colorado.
